Output 63a0476073b90ca6e86f2b2aa4f3a9f1320621dbea31d1c1c4b27ea7c1b48602:1

value
1890428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c61c679b91f0bc7e1c3ff126996f45216b0fc0bb OP_EQUALVERIFY OP_CHECKSIG
address
1K4WpaTMLkQoYfSc9bdbEtxWrircQWHKYG
transaction
63a0476073b90ca6e86f2b2aa4f3a9f1320621dbea31d1c1c4b27ea7c1b48602
confirmations
577945
spent
true